The landlord raises the rent 1.25% each year. It means that the rent is increasing in geometric progression.
The formula for determining the nth term of a geometric progression is expressed as
Tn = ar^(n - 1)
Where
a represents the first term of the sequence.
r represents the common ratio.
n represents the number of terms.
From the information given,
a = $1,400
r = 1 + 1.25/100 = 1.0125
n = 4 years
The 4th term(year), T4 is
T4 = 1400 × 1.0125^(4 - 1)
T4 = 1400 × 1.0125^3
T4 = $1453.16
